What cooks faster breast or thigh?

Unfortunately, it’s hard to avoid one or the other of these scenarios, because turkey breasts cook faster than the legs and thighs. (For food-safety reasons, it’s important to cook the bird until the breast registers 160° to 165°F and the thighs register 170° to 175°F on an instant-read thermometer.)

Do bone-in thighs take longer to cook?

Boneless, skinless chicken thighs cook quickly, in 15 to 20 minutes, depending on the size. Bone-in thighs, however, take a bit more time, between 25 and 30 minutes. … They’re finished cooking when the temperature reads 165°F.

Why are chicken thighs dark meat?

Dark meat comes from the thigh and drumstick (the legs of the bird). Because chickens stand most of the time and use their legs quite often, these two cuts of meat tend to contain he highest amount of myoglobin, making them redder in pigment. When cooked, the reddish color turns more brown.

Does Turkey Thigh cook faster than breast?

Turkey breast cooks faster than the leg or thigh. The biggest trick in preparing turkey is to keep the breast from overcooking while the thigh and other dark meat comes up to temperature.

Does turkey dark meat cook faster?

Dark meat does take longer to cook than white meat because it stores and uses oxygen differently. Turkey legs are composed of active muscles that are fattier, denser, and require more time to come up to temperature.

Does turkey cook faster than chicken?

A turkey needs to roast a little longer than a chicken: Because, again, it’s bigger. This also leads to a little more delicacy about making sure the breast doesn’t overcook; the mismatch in size between the breast and legs is greater in a turkey, but it’s not that big a deal.

Does KFC have dark meat?

According to US KFC, a chicken is cut into 2 breasts, 2 wings, 2 thighs and 2 drumsticks. White meat is breasts and wings, dark meat is thighs and drumsticks.
